Eliz World

31 Progress Ave Scarborough ON M1P 4S6,
Scarborough

Business Summary:

Address :31 Progress Ave Scarborough ON M1P 4S6
City :Scarborough
Phone :416-292-0334
  • Nearby Sporting Goods Stores
Bicycle Warehouse
31 Progress Ave # 26 Scarborough ON M1P 4S6